# Flaglight Rollouts — Approvals

Quick version for on-call: any rollout touching more than 5% of traffic needs an approval in Flaglight before the ramp continues. Kill switches don't need approval — just flip them and note it in the incident channel. Scheduled ramps pause automatically if error budget burns hot. If you're stuck at 2 a.m. with a pending approval, there's one person authorized to override, and that's the approver below.

account owner for tagep-bafof: Norael Gilax Juleth

### Escalation — Soft Deletes (orders table)

Orders in Cartwheel are never hard-deleted; rows get a deleted_at timestamp and drop out of standard views. If a customer reports a missing order, check the soft-delete audit view before escalating. Restores within 30 days are self-service via the admin console. Anything older, or any bulk restore, must go through the data platform team. If the audit view itself is inconsistent, escalate immediately by e-mail.

escalation mailbox, tadug-bagag: gileth@nelvroforge.corp

Context: Ardenfell line margins slipped three points over two quarters. Drivers: input steel costs, aggressive discounting at the Westmoor branch, and a stale price book. Proposal: uplift list prices four percent, tighten discount authority to regional level, sunset the two lowest-margin SKUs. Risk: volume loss at Halverton accounts, estimated under two percent. Decision requested at Thursday's review. Modelling assumptions are in the appendix pack. The commercial reasoning leadership wants kept close is noted directly below.

board note of tajop-yajof: The finance team signed off on a budget of $77.6 million for Project Pramir.

## Ticket: Expired credentials causing LB health-check failures

The Foglamp edge pool began failing health checks at 04:32 after its upstream credential to the Pulsegate status service expired. The load balancer correctly drained all nodes, which looked like an outage but was purely auth-related. Rotation was never automated — please fix that. For the interim, the health-check client should be configured with the replacement key below.

API key for bageg-kajef: vxb2-ss